The Other Side of the Cleaning Caddy 🧽✨
After more than a decade of cleaning homes, we can tell you one thing for certain:
We see a lot more than dust.
We see the pregnancy test tucked beside the bathroom sink (and a few months later, the nursery taking shape).
We notice when one toothbrush becomes two.
And yes, sometimes when two becomes one.
We see the school pictures change on the refrigerator and the pencil marks creep higher up the doorframe.
We see the laundry mountain that reproduces faster than any reasonable human can keep up with.
We see the evidence of the birthday party, the sleepover, the new puppy, the graduation, the holiday chaos, and the Tuesday night where everyone apparently decided socks belong in completely different rooms.
We see the guest room become a nursery, an office, a teenager’s room, or a place for a parent who needs a little extra help.
We notice the new family photos.
The moving boxes.
The get-well cards.
The college acceptance letter stuck proudly to the fridge.
The dog bed that’s been in the same sunny corner for years.
The teenager’s room that slowly starts to empty as they move on to the next chapter of life… and the tissue box on mom’s nightstand once they’re gone.
We see houses become homes… and we get to watch life happen inside them.
And sometimes, life is beautiful.
Sometimes it’s exciting.
Sometimes it’s messy as hell.
And sometimes people are simply doing the best they can to make it through the week.
That’s something I wish more people understood about this job.
A great house cleaner doesn’t just know how to make a shower door sparkle.
She knows how to walk into someone’s most personal space and treat it with respect.
No judgment over the dishes.
No commentary about the laundry.
No repeating what we see or hear.
No assumptions about what someone may be going through.
Just: We’ve got you.
Because when someone hands you the key to their home, they’re trusting you with a whole lot more than their countertops.
They’re trusting you with a little glimpse into their life.
And after all these years, that’s still one of the parts of this business we take the most seriously.
